Sutton and Croydon Choose Tories for GLA Saturday, 4 May, 2024 Voters in Sutton and Croydon have again elected Neil Garratt as their London Assembly Member. Neil held the seat, securing a 10,000 strong majority. Neil, who is the Conservative Leader at City Hall, AM for Croydon and Sutton and a local Councillor for Belmont, has been a thorn in the side of London Mayor Sadiq Khan, whose policies including ULEZ expansion have been hugely unpopular in Sutton.
